Latest Patents
Dian Zheng's latest patents include a contactor system and a method of operating the contactor system. This innovative contactor system comprises a plurality of contactor panels, each featuring a frame member and a membrane array designed to fit within the frame. The membrane array consists of a first end portion, a second end portion, and multiple hollow fibers. Additionally, the system includes a first manifold that selectively communicates with the first end portion of the membrane array and a second manifold that is in direct communication with the second end portion. A controller is also integrated to manage the fluid communication between the first manifold and the membrane array.
Another notable patent is the reverse osmosis water-on-water control valve. This invention pertains to water-on-water valves utilized in reverse osmosis filtration systems. These valves are regulated by the pressure in a product line, which may contain fluid from the filter module or the product side of a water-on-water storage tank. The valves are designed as shuttle valves, which are controlled by the pressure downstream of the reverse osmosis filter module.
